    Abstract

    This thematic issue of the International Journal for Educational and Vocational Guidance includes a selection of papers presented at the IAEVG-SVP-NCDA Symposium, entitled “ Vocational Psychology and Career Guidance Practice : An International Partnership ”. The articles in this special issue deal with topics that highlight the interconnection between vocational psychology and career guidance . The authors, because of their different geographical and cultural backgrounds, address these points from their own perspectives. The outcome of the general discussion that centred on these topics at the International Symposium is jointly published in a special issue of the Career Development Quarterly, Vol. 57, No. 4.
